Excitation Intensity and Temperature-Dependent Performance of InGaN/GaN Multiple Quantum Wells Photodetectors
In this article, we investigate the behavior of InGaN–GaN Multiple Quantum Well (MQW) photodetectors under different excitation density (616 µW/cm<sup>2</sup> to 7.02 W/cm<sup>2</sup>) and temperature conditions (from 25 °C to 65 °C), relating the experimental results to carr...
